When Ranger Cal Bennett transfers to Whispering Pines, he expects quiet trails and solitude not Lily Marsh, the camp director whose energy seems to brighten every corner of the forest. Lily runs Camp Evergreen with determination and heart, but she’s never met a ranger who carries so much silence in his eyes.
Assigned to clear and restore the camp’s overgrown paths, Cal and Lily find themselves working side by side. Long hikes, late talks, and the search for a missing camper begin to stir memories Cal has tried to bury and feelings neither of them planned to face.
As Cal struggles with a past that shadows every step and Lily makes space for someone who asks for little but clearly needs more, their connection deepens. The question remains: can a path meant for closure also open toward something lasting?
Ranger’s Rest is a tender romance shaped by wilderness, memory, and the quiet strength of trust.
